1.概要
在学习的过程中,经常会遇到操作数据库的情况,而我们平时用的最多的就是mysql
数据库,然而在使用mysql的过程中会遇到各种各样的问题,为了避免遇到相同的问题时可以快速的解决,下面将我平时遇到的一些问题进行总结归纳。
2. 忘记mysq密码的解决方法
1.停止mysql服务
net stop mysql
2,运行cmd,切换到mysql的bin目录,运行命令
mysqld --skip-grant-tables
3.打开第二个cmd2窗口,连接mysql,提示输入密码时,直接回车
mysql -u root -p
4.查看数据库,切换数据库
show databases;
use mysql;
5.更改root密码
UPDATE user SET Password=PASSWORD(‘newpassword’) where USER=‘root’;
6.刷新权限,退出重新登录
FLUSH PRIVILEGES;
7.关闭先前打开的mysqld窗口,并通过任务管理器结束mysqld进程
8.重启mysql服务
net start mysql
3 如何卸载myql
当需要安装新的myql的时候一定要先卸载干净之前的mysql,不然会导致myql无法安装成功,总共有如下四步
1.停止mysql服务
2.打开控制面板->卸载程序->卸载mysql
3.删除残留的mysql安装目录:C:\Program Files\MySQL
4.删除数据目录:C:\ProgramData\MySQL